Autopilot HAT for Raspberry Pi powered by ArduPilot and ROS
Turn your Raspberry Pi® into a drone controller by using the might of sensors and controllers on board.
CURRENTLY SUPPORTED BOARDS
ArduPilot on Navio2 works on:
- Raspberry Pi 4 Model B
- Raspberry Pi 3 Model A+
- Raspberry Pi 3 Model B
- Raspberry Pi 3 Model B+
- Raspberry Pi 2 Model B
NOTE: Other models such as Raspberry Pi Model A+, Raspberry Pi Model B+, Raspberry Pi Zero are electrically compatible, but lack performance to run ArduPilot:Copter.
FEATURES
- GNSS receiver: Tracks GPS, GLONASS, Beidou, Galileo and SBAS satellites. External antenna with MCX connector
- RC I/O co-processor: Accepts PPM/SBUS input and provides 14 PWM output channels for motors and servos
- Dual IMU: Accelerometers, gyroscopes and magnetometers for orientation and motion sensing
- Triple redundant power supply: With overvoltage protection and power module port for voltage and current sensing
- Extension ports: Exposed ADC, I2C and UART interfaces for sensors and radios
- High resolution barometer: Senses altitude with 10 cm resolution
- Preconfigured OS image: This is a Raspbian you know with ArduPilot and ROS preinstalled and ready to run with a couple of simple commands. Also comes with DroneKit and GStreamer
TECHNICAL SPECIFICATIONS
Mechanical:
- Dimensions: 55x6mm
- Weight: 23g
- Operating tº: -40…+85 ºC
Electrical:
- Supply voltage: 4.75-5.25 V
- Power supply: Power module, servo rail, USB
- Average current consumption: 150 mA
Ports:
- Power module
- UART
- I2C
- ADC
- 14 PWM servo outputs
- PPM/S.Bus input
ICs:
- MPU9250 9DOF IMU
- LSM9DS1 9DOF IMU
- MS5611 barometer
- U-blox M8N GLONASS/GPS/Beidou (antenna connector type MCX)
- Cortex-M3 RC I/O co-processor
- RGB LED
INCLUDES
- Navio2
- Connector for RPi
- 4x spacers
- 8x M2.5 screws